Outdoor Power Supply Box A Comprehensive Guide

In today’s world, reliable power supply is essential, especially for outdoor activities and installations. An outdoor power supply box plays a crucial role in providing safe and efficient electrical connections in various outdoor environments. Whether you are setting up a garden lighting system, powering construction equipment, or managing outdoor events, choosing the right outdoor power supply box can make all the difference.

This article will provide a detailed overview of outdoor power supply boxes, highlighting their importance, features, types, and key considerations to help you make an informed decision.

1. What is an Outdoor Power Supply Box?

An outdoor power supply box is an enclosure designed to house electrical components such as outlets, circuit breakers, and wiring connections, providing power safely in outdoor settings. These boxes protect electrical connections from weather conditions like rain, snow, dust, and extreme temperatures, ensuring durability and safety.

2. Key Features of Outdoor Power Supply Boxes

Weatherproof Design: Most outdoor power supply boxes come with a weatherproof or waterproof rating (such as IP65 or higher) to prevent water ingress.

Durable Materials: They are typically made from heavyduty materials like stainless steel, aluminum, or highgrade plastic to withstand harsh outdoor conditions.

Safety Compliance: These boxes meet stringent electrical safety standards and codes to protect users from electrical hazards.

Multiple Outlets: Many models offer multiple power outlets and circuit breakers to support various devices simultaneously.

Lockable Enclosures: Security features like locks prevent unauthorized access and vandalism.

3. Types of Outdoor Power Supply Boxes

Standard Power Boxes: Basic enclosures with a few outlets for general outdoor use.

Temporary Power Boxes: Portable units designed for construction sites or events that require quick setup and teardown.

Landscape Power Boxes: Specialized boxes for garden lighting and irrigation systems.

Generator Power Boxes: Designed to connect generators safely to outdoor electrical systems.

solar power Supply Boxes: Enclosures for solar power inverters and batteries used in offgrid applications.

4. Applications of Outdoor Power Supply Boxes

Residential Use: Garden lighting, outdoor kitchens, pools, and holiday decorations.

Commercial Use: Outdoor signage, parking lot lighting, and security systems.

Construction Sites: Powering tools and temporary lighting.

Events and Festivals: Providing reliable power to stages, booths, and sound equipment.

Emergency Situations: Backup power distribution during outages.

5. How to Choose the Right Outdoor Power Supply Box

Assess Your Power Needs: Determine the number and type of devices you need to power.

Check the Box’s Rating: Ensure it has the appropriate weatherproof rating for your environment.

Material and Durability: Choose a material that suits your climate and usage frequency.

Safety Features: Look for boxes with builtin circuit breakers and GFCI outlets for added protection.

Size and Capacity: Ensure the enclosure can accommodate all necessary wiring and components.

Installation Requirements: Consider whether you need a portable or fixed unit and the ease of installation.

Budget: Balance between quality, features, and cost to find the best value.

6. Installation and Maintenance Tips

Professional Installation: For safety and compliance, have a licensed electrician install your outdoor power supply box.

Regular Inspection: Check for any signs of wear, corrosion, or damage periodically.

Keep it Clean: Remove debris and dust to maintain proper ventilation and function.

Test Safety Features: Regularly test GFCI outlets and circuit breakers.

Weatherproof Seals: Ensure seals and gaskets are intact to prevent moisture ingress.

7. Benefits of Using an Outdoor Power Supply Box

Enhanced Safety: Protects users from electrical shocks and short circuits.

Durability: Designed to withstand harsh outdoor elements.

Convenience: Provides easy access to power in outdoor areas.

Versatility: Suitable for a wide range of applications.

Compliance: Meets electrical codes and standards for outdoor installations.
